Package com.aquima.web.config.properties
Class ProcessEngineProperties
java.lang.Object
com.aquima.web.config.properties.ProcessEngineProperties
- All Implemented Interfaces:
com.aquima.interactions.process.IIgnoreModeSettings
,com.aquima.interactions.process.IProcessEngineSettings
,org.springframework.beans.factory.InitializingBean
@Component
@RefreshScope
@ConfigurationProperties(prefix="blueriq.processengine")
public class ProcessEngineProperties
extends Object
implements com.aquima.interactions.process.IProcessEngineSettings, org.springframework.beans.factory.InitializingBean
-
Nested Class Summary
Nested Classes -
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ionvoid
boolean
com.aquima.interactions.process.IgnoreMode
com.aquima.interactions.process.IgnoreMode
getIgnoreMode
(com.aquima.interactions.foundation.ApplicationID appId) com.aquima.interactions.process.IgnoreMode
getIgnoreMode
(String applicationName) boolean
ignoreUnknownAttributes
(String applicationName) boolean
ignoreUnknownEntities
(String applicationName) boolean
boolean
boolean
boolean
boolean
void
setCancelStartedTasks
(boolean cancelStartedTasks) void
setDefaultAppIdIgnoreMode
(com.aquima.interactions.process.IgnoreMode defaultAppIdIgnoreMode) void
setDefaultIgnoreUnknownAttributes
(boolean defaultIgnoreUnknownAttributes) void
setDefaultIgnoreUnknownEntities
(boolean defaultIgnoreUnknownEntities) void
setRetainRequiredTasks
(boolean retainRequiredTasks) void
setTimerEnabled
(boolean timerEnabled) boolean
-
Constructor Details
-
Method Details
-
afterPropertiesSet
public void afterPropertiesSet()- Specified by:
afterPropertiesSet
in interfaceorg.springframework.beans.factory.InitializingBean
-
cancelStartedTasks
public boolean cancelStartedTasks()- Specified by:
cancelStartedTasks
in interfacecom.aquima.interactions.process.IProcessEngineSettings
-
shouldRetainRequiredTasks
public boolean shouldRetainRequiredTasks()- Specified by:
shouldRetainRequiredTasks
in interfacecom.aquima.interactions.process.IProcessEngineSettings
-
getWorkListLimit
- Specified by:
getWorkListLimit
in interfacecom.aquima.interactions.process.IProcessEngineSettings
-
getCaseListLimit
- Specified by:
getCaseListLimit
in interfacecom.aquima.interactions.process.IProcessEngineSettings
-
getWorklist
-
getCaselist
-
isCancelStartedTasks
public boolean isCancelStartedTasks() -
setCancelStartedTasks
public void setCancelStartedTasks(boolean cancelStartedTasks) -
isRetainRequiredTasks
public boolean isRetainRequiredTasks() -
setRetainRequiredTasks
public void setRetainRequiredTasks(boolean retainRequiredTasks) -
getDefaultAppIdIgnoreMode
public com.aquima.interactions.process.IgnoreMode getDefaultAppIdIgnoreMode() -
setDefaultAppIdIgnoreMode
public void setDefaultAppIdIgnoreMode(com.aquima.interactions.process.IgnoreMode defaultAppIdIgnoreMode) -
getAppIdIgnoreModes
-
getIgnoreMode
public com.aquima.interactions.process.IgnoreMode getIgnoreMode(com.aquima.interactions.foundation.ApplicationID appId) - Specified by:
getIgnoreMode
in interfacecom.aquima.interactions.process.IIgnoreModeSettings
-
getIgnoreMode
- Specified by:
getIgnoreMode
in interfacecom.aquima.interactions.process.IIgnoreModeSettings
-
isDefaultIgnoreUnknownAttributes
public boolean isDefaultIgnoreUnknownAttributes() -
setDefaultIgnoreUnknownAttributes
public void setDefaultIgnoreUnknownAttributes(boolean defaultIgnoreUnknownAttributes) -
isDefaultIgnoreUnknownEntities
public boolean isDefaultIgnoreUnknownEntities() -
setDefaultIgnoreUnknownEntities
public void setDefaultIgnoreUnknownEntities(boolean defaultIgnoreUnknownEntities) -
getIgnoreUnknownAttributes
-
getIgnoreUnknownEntities
-
ignoreUnknownAttributes
- Specified by:
ignoreUnknownAttributes
in interfacecom.aquima.interactions.process.IProcessEngineSettings
-
ignoreUnknownEntities
- Specified by:
ignoreUnknownEntities
in interfacecom.aquima.interactions.process.IProcessEngineSettings
-
isTimerEnabled
public boolean isTimerEnabled() -
setTimerEnabled
public void setTimerEnabled(boolean timerEnabled)
-